"just a few of them" vs "just few of them"

The correct phrase is 'just a few of them.' The inclusion of the article 'a' is necessary to make the phrase grammatically correct and idiomatic in English. 'Just few of them' is not a common or correct construction in English.

just a few of them

This phrase is correct and commonly used in English.

This phrase is used to refer to a small number of something, emphasizing the limited quantity. The article 'a' is necessary for correct grammar.

Examples:

  • I invited just a few of them to the party.
  • She ate just a few of the cookies.
  • He has just a few of the books I lent him.
  • There are just a few of us who can solve this problem.
  • Let's take just a few of the samples for testing.

Alternatives:

  • only a few of them
  • just a couple of them
  • just a handful of them
  • just a small number of them
  • just a limited number of them

just few of them

This phrase is not correct in English. The article 'a' is needed before 'few' to make it grammatically correct.
